News Bot Posted March 9, 2010 Posted March 9, 2010 Filed under: Concept Cars, Coupe, Hybrid, Geneva Motor Show, Technology, Videos, Lotus The manufactured sounds of the Lotus Evora 414E Hybrid - Click above to watch video after the jump Two years ago, we wrote about Lotus' Safe and Sound hybrid technology which added a V8 soundtrack over the quietude of a hybrid's electric motor. That demonstrator was a Toyota Prius, but at the Geneva Motor Show Lotus had an Evora 414E Hybrid equipped with several versions of aural enjoyment: a V6, a V12 and a non-ICE audio stab at what an electric car could maybe possibly sound like. Think Buck Rogers. Car and Driver magazine's technical editor Michael Austin sat with a Lotus engineer and tried it out. Follow the jump for the first strains of the future.
